Strategic Placement and Visual Hierarchy
Understanding where to place this asset is key to maintaining professional visual hierarchy. Christmas Paper Lantern Series 0819 shines in large layout areas where it can serve as a hero graphic or a dominant decorative accent. It draws the eye effectively in editorial design layouts or as a focal point on a landing page.
However, designers must exercise caution. In crowded layouts or small sizes, such as favicon icons or tiny footer elements, the detailed folds may merge into a blob, losing their charm. It should be used carefully in minimalist branding where negative space is paramount. If your client requires very clean, corporate professionalism, this whimsical, textured style might clash with a sterile logo design aesthetic. Always ensure the lantern supports the message rather than competing with it for attention.

Practical Designer Notes and Technical Checks
Before delivering any final files to a client, I run a strict quality assurance checklist. Here are my notes for anyone integrating Christmas Paper Lantern Series 0819 into their workflow:
- Test in Black and White: Remove color to check if the shape remains recognizable. This ensures it works for single-color printing or low-ink scenarios.
- Check Contrast: Preview the asset on both light and dark backgrounds. A white paper lantern may disappear on a light gray background, requiring a drop shadow or outline.
- Inspect Vector Editability: Open the 3D SVG in your preferred software. Ensure nodes are clean and groups are logical. This makes customization for sublimation design or color changes much faster.
- Verify Licensing: Always confirm the commercial license terms. If you are using this for a print-on-demand service or a client’s commercial design, you must have explicit rights to avoid legal issues in the creative marketplace.
- Mockup Testing: Never judge an asset in isolation. Place it on real-world mockups like mugs, tote bags, or wall art to see how it interacts with physical textures.
